An octane rating, or octane number, is a standard measure of a fuel's ability to withstand compression in an internal combustion engine without detonating.The higher the octane number, the more compression the fuel can withstand before detonating. The octane number is actually the simple average of two different octane rating methodsmotor octane rating (MOR) and research octane rating (RON)that differ primarily in the specifics of the operating conditions. VLI is calculated using vapor pressure in kPa and distillation profile percent evaporated at 70C (158F), as follows: VLI = 10(VP) + 7(E70) VLI varies with the season. by F-BIRD'88 Sat Nov 24, 2012 4:50 am. As the subregular and middle grades of gas came to market in 1962, the average octanes of gasolines in the U.S. now stood at 93 for regular, 99 for premium and 102 for the few super-premiums still left on the market. Octane rating is a measure of a fuel's ability to resist 'knock.' The octane requirement of an engine varies with compression ratio, geometrical and mechanical considerations, and operating conditions. Octane rating is the measure of a fuel's ability to resist "knocking" or "pinging" during combustion, caused by the air/fuel mixture detonating prematurely in the engine.
